Everex is showing off its next generation Cloudbook at CTIA. On paper, this thing looks sweet. It has a higher resolution screen, a faster processor, and it doesn't have that big ole gap between the keyboard and screen that the original Cloudbook has. And heck, it even has a real touchpad.

Here are the specs:

  • 1.6GHz VIA processor
  • 80GB HDD
  • 2GB RAM
  • 8.9 inch 1024 x 600 pixel screen
  • Windows Vista
  • 802.11b/g WiFi, Bluetooth, and an integrated GPS receiver
  • 2 megapixel webcam
  • 4 hour battery
  • S-Video output
  • WiMAX support
Something tells me this puppy's going to sell for a few bucks more than the original $399 Cloudbook when it's released next year.
